In today's competitive environment, effective maintenance management is a key factor in ensuring continuous operation, optimizing performance, and minimizing costs for manufacturing plants. A suitable Computerized Maintenance Management System (CMMS) will help you do this more easily and efficiently. However, with countless options on the market, how do you choose the software that best suits your factory's specific needs?
To make an informed decision, consider the following criteria:
1. Features and Customizability:
- Asset Management: The software must be able to manage detailed information about all assets in the factory, including technical information, maintenance history, and related costs.
- Maintenance Planning: The ability to plan periodic maintenance, preventive maintenance, and condition-based maintenance (CBM) is essential. Plans should be flexible, easy to adjust, and task assignment should be simple.
- Maintenance Request Management: Allow users to easily submit maintenance requests, track progress, and approve.
- Inventory Management: Track inventory levels, alert when stocks are low, and integrate with purchasing systems.
- Reporting and Analytics: Generate detailed reports on maintenance performance, costs, downtime, and other key performance indicators (KPIs).
- Customizability: The software should be customizable to fit your factory’s specific processes and language.
2. Intelligent Maintenance Planning:
- Schedule Optimization: Use algorithms to automatically create optimal maintenance schedules based on priority, available resources, and estimated time.
- Fault Prediction: Apply data analysis techniques to predict potential problems before they cause failures.
- Risk Management: Assess and manage risks associated with maintenance, helping to minimize downtime and repair costs.
3. IoT Integration for Real-Time Operational Monitoring:
- Real-Time Data Collection: Connect to IoT sensors to collect data on temperature, vibration, pressure, and other operating parameters.
- Automated Alerts: Set up alerts when parameters exceed allowable thresholds, helping to detect problems early and prevent failures.
- Condition-Based Maintenance (CBM): Use IoT data to assess the actual condition of equipment and perform maintenance only when necessary, helping to save costs and extend equipment life.
4. Ease of Use and Support:
- User-Friendly Interface: Intuitive interface, easy to use for all users, even those without technical experience.
- Technical Support: The vendor should provide fast and effective technical support.
- Training: Provide training courses to help users become familiar with and use the software effectively.
5. Cost and Scalability:
- Reasonable Cost: The cost should be within your budget.
- Scalability: The software should be scalable to meet the growing needs of the factory in the future.
